Q. Which of the following articles grant the ‘Right to Equality’ to citizens of India?
  • (A) Article 13-17
  • (B) Article 14-18
  • (C) Article 16-20
  • (D) Article 15-19
βœ… Correct Answer: (B) Article 14-18

Explanation: The right to equality is enshrined in article 14 to 18 of the Constitution of India. Article 14 says that the State shall not deny to any person equality before the law or the equal protection of the laws within the territory of India.
